Key applications of glass powder in various industries

Glass powder, with its versatile properties, finds applications across various industries. In the construction sector, glass powder is used as a pozzolanic material in concrete formulations. By replacing a portion of cement with glass powder, the strength, durability, and sustainability of concrete structures can be enhanced. Additionally, the use of glass powder in construction aids in reducing the carbon footprint, making it an eco-friendly alternative.

Furthermore, the automotive market utilizes glass powder in the manufacturing of brake pads. The addition of glass powder to brake pad formulations improves the wear resistance, thermal stability, and overall performance of the brakes. This application highlights the significance of glass powder in ensuring safety and efficiency in transportation systems.

Market segmentation based on type of glass powder

Glass powder can be categorized into various types based on its composition and characteristics. The primary segmentation of glass powder includes soda-lime glass powder, borosilicate glass powder, lead glass powder, and others. Each type of glass powder possesses distinct properties that make it suitable for specific applications across various industries. For instance, soda-lime glass powder is known for its excellent chemical durability and is commonly used in the construction market for producing concrete admixtures and tiles.

In contrast, borosilicate glass powder is highly resistant to thermal shock and is favored in the manufacturing of laboratory glassware, cookware, and electronics due to its superior thermal properties. Lead glass powder, on the other hand, is valued for its high refractive index and optical clarity, making it an ideal choice for crafting precision optics and decorative items. The diverse range of glass powder types available in the market underscores the versatility and utility of glass-based products in meeting the specific needs of different industries.

Sustainable practices in the glass powder market

Glass powder market is increasingly adopting sustainable practices to reduce their environmental footprint. One key method is the use of recycled glass cullet in the manufacturing process, which not only minimizes waste but also conserves raw materials. By incorporating cullet, glass powder manufacturers can decrease energy consumption and greenhouse gas emissions, aligning with global sustainability goals.

Another sustainable practice in the glass powder market is the implementation of energy-efficient technologies in manufacturing facilities. This includes the use of advanced furnaces and equipment that reduce energy consumption and carbon emissions during the production process. By investing in energy-efficient technologies, glass powder manufacturers can enhance their operational efficiency while contributing to a greener future.
